## Releases

Heads up, plugin folks: Pickfinch (our warehouse pick-list optimizer) cuts a release every other Thursday. If your plugin targets the routing API, pin to the minor version — we break things between minors more than we'd like. Grab the tarball from the releases page, run the compat checker, and verify the signature before you ship anything downstream. All release artifacts are signed with the same key across the 4.x line, shown below.

rollout seal: bky19_eMLCfa2rZ3EgiNqssvu

## Building Access — Spares Room (Hullbrook Annex)

Contractors: the spare hardware room is down the east corridor on the ground floor, third door on the left. Sign in at the front desk first and grab a visitor lanyard. Anything you take out, jot it in the blue logbook — yes, even the little stuff. The door self-locks, so don't wedge it. To get in, punch in the code below.

staff pass of hagug-taguf = bdg-HJ-9

Changelog 4.2.0 — Quillpress markdown pipeline, changed defaults. Plugin authors: the sanitizer now strips raw HTML by default, and footnote rendering is enabled out of the box. Plugins relying on passthrough HTML must declare the new trust capability or their output will be escaped. Table alignment syntax is now strict. The pipeline ships with the following default configuration values.

deployment values, badug-yadup:
[aldmir]
port = 4000
region = west-1
host = aldmir.halixlabs.example
team = kelax
timeout_ms = 2000
retries = 5

## Further Reading

The FieldPulse telemetry gateway bridges CAN-bus data from Harrowden tractors and balers into our ingest pipeline. Before responding to gateway incidents, familiarize yourself with the firmware rollback procedure, the cellular failover logic, and the per-site buffering limits, since each affects data loss differently. All three topics, plus annotated packet captures from past outages, are collected on the internal page below.

wiki page, bagef-yajof: https://sentry.sivrelcloud.corp/board

Subject: Badge system migration — action needed

Hi all,

As part of the move from the Larkfield access platform to the new Ostrum system, all assistants must re-enrol their teams' badges by Friday. Old badges will stop working at 18:00 that day. Please book a slot at the front desk and bring your team roster. Until enrolment is complete, use the temporary reception door code provided below.

turnstile pass: bdg-YEOZLM-79341408